Transaction 81a2570f64b397d98431d34118f25e6a32b44db51da994a646b1b25079b98f9a

1 Input
2 Outputs
  • 81a2570f64b397d98431d34118f25e6a32b44db51da994a646b1b25079b98f9a:0
  • value  12306123
    address  2NBMEXRtenQ27kNAjU34A6LQirpjPf8AmwN
  • 81a2570f64b397d98431d34118f25e6a32b44db51da994a646b1b25079b98f9a:1
  • value  469026126080
    address  2N7RXVCNgYLnvcexvwjNR1c2eQjk4JwdboT